Helsinki Shuts Down Its Last Coal Power Plant

The operations of the Salmisaari coal power plant have ended as of 1 April 2025. Abolishing the use of coal is a significant milestone for Helsinki on its journey towards carbon neutrality. The closure of the power plant will reduce Helsinki’s carbon dioxide emissions by 30 percent compared to the previous year, and it practically […] Read more

Almost 90% of Card Payments Made in Shops, Restaurants and Other Retail Outlets in 2024 Were Contactless

Over 1.5 billion contactless point of sale (POS) payments, valued at €26.7 billion, were made in shops, restaurants and other retail outlets in 2024, according to the latest payments analysis published today in Banking & Payments Federation Ireland’s (BPFI) Payments Monitor. The report reveals that contactless payments accounted for 87.1% of all POS card payments […] Read more
